The cursor blinks. It is a steady, rhythmic pulse, indifferent to the time of day or the weight of the document being composed. I sit in the third chair from the window, the one with the slight wobble in the left leg, and I consider the throughput of Sector Seven. The numbers are not high. They are not low. They are simply unoptimized.
The memo begins with a standard header. To, From, Date, Subject. The subject line reads: Operational Inefficiencies in the Disposal Pipeline, Quarter Four. I type the words with deliberate care. The keyboard clicks are soft, mechanical, satisfying. Each keystroke is a small act of order imposed upon chaos. I do not think of the people who populate Sector Seven. I think of the conveyor belts. I think of the sorting algorithms. I think of the bottleneck at the intake gate, where the queue extends back three hundred meters, a gray ribbon of waiting bodies that stretches toward the horizon.
The inefficiency is not malicious. It is structural. The intake gate was designed for a throughput of five hundred units per hour. The current volume is eight hundred. The discrepancy creates a backlog. The backlog creates fatigue. The fatigue creates errors. The errors create a need for reprocessing. The reprocessing requires additional labor hours. The labor hours are not budgeted. The budget is fixed. The budget cannot be changed without a formal request to the Central Allocation Committee. The Committee meets on Tuesdays. Today is Thursday.
I draft the first paragraph. I state the facts. The intake gate is operating at one hundred and sixty percent capacity. The delay averages forty minutes per unit. The delay causes a compression of the subsequent stages. The compression leads to a jam in the primary incineration chamber. The jam requires manual intervention. Manual intervention is slow. Manual intervention is expensive. The cost per unit has risen by twelve percent since Monday.
I pause. I look at the Throughput Monitor Model 400 on the wall. The red LED flickers intermittently, a stutter in the data stream that suggests a sensor malfunction rather than a biological irregularity. The light is annoying. It disrupts the visual clarity of the metrics. I note the flicker in the margin of my draft. It is a minor anomaly. It does not affect the core argument regarding capacity constraints. I return to the screen.
The solution is straightforward. We must increase the intake rate. We must reduce the time between arrival and processing. We must eliminate the waiting period. The waiting period is the source of the inefficiency. If the units move continuously, the system functions. If the units stop, the system fails. The system must not fail. The system is the only thing that matters.
I propose a new protocol. The intake gate will be expanded. The sorting algorithm will be revised to prioritize speed over accuracy. The reprocessing stage will be eliminated. The units will be processed directly. The direct processing will reduce the latency by thirty percent. The latency reduction will free up labor hours. The labor hours will be reallocated to maintenance. The maintenance will ensure the continuity of the system.
I type the proposal. I use the passive voice. It is cleaner. It removes the actor. It focuses on the action. The gate is expanded. The algorithm is revised. The stage is eliminated. The latency is reduced. The hours are reallocated. The system is maintained. The words flow smoothly, like oil through a well-lubricated gear. I feel a sense of satisfaction. I am solving a problem. I am making things better. I am doing my job.
There is a knock at the door. I do not look up. The knock is polite. It is the knock of a colleague. It is the knock of someone who understands the importance of the work. I finish the sentence. I add a signature line. I save the document. The file name is Optimization_Proposal_Q4.docx. I close the laptop. The screen goes black. The reflection of my face appears in the dark glass. I look tired. I look professional. I look like a man who has done his duty.
I stand up. The chair wobbles. I push it in. I walk to the door. I open it. The corridor is long and white. The lights hum. The air is cool. I walk toward the elevator. I need to go to the intake gate. I need to see the bottleneck with my own eyes. I need to understand the delay. I need to fix it. I need to make the numbers work.
I press the button. The elevator arrives. The doors open. I step inside. The doors close. The elevator descends. The numbers rise.
